THE BRAND Founded in 2002, ALICE + OLIVIA began with Stacey's quest to design the perfect pair of pants and has since evolved into a leading contemporary lifestyle brand with over 350 points of distribution globally. The brand empowers women through bold design—encouraging self-expression and inspiring them to feel their most powerful. MEET STACEY Stacey Bendet pulls inspiration from her love of vintage and all things feminine to design collections that juxtapose the whimsical and flirty with the sexy and sophisticated. Ornamented fabrics, colorful prints and ultra-flattering fits provide today's modern woman with options for every day and every occasion. Stacey serves on the board of the CFDA, where she held the role of Treasurer for 2022-2023. She's also a trustee of NYC-based Good+, a foundation supporting families in need, and sits on the board of the Jay H. Baker Retailing Center at the Wharton School, her alma mater.

Customer service and quality issues…
I have been shopping with A+O almost exclusively since 2012 and my entire closet is filled with their clothes which is why I’m giving 3 stars rather than one. I love the aesthetic and I love that their clothes generally run small enough to fit me which is an issue with other designers.
That having been said, the customer service is absolutely atrocious. A few years back, I received a final sale item that had numerous pulls in the silk fabric and asked to return it on that basis. When I was denied, I was pretty upset considering how much money I regularly spend there and my response was a bit harsh, something along the lines of “You sent me garbage and expect me to be stuck with it?” Apparently my use of the word garbage was so deeply offensive that it prompted them to tell me that the company takes tremendous pride in the quality of their items (weird hill to stand on when you send defective items) and I was welcome to discontinue shopping with them. I will say they did allow me to “return” it once I’d provided confirmation that I’d placed a new order for the same item. Several years later, it’s still in my closet in the original plastic bag which I’ve never opened.
Fast forward to now. Still shopping there because of the aesthetic and fit - truly the only reasons. Amazingly, the quality seems to go down from season to season. I have a handful of items that I consider archival pieces at this point which are still in perfect condition, yet I just had the embellishments fall off a brand new $295 t-shirt after 4 hours of wearing and a $395 skirt that pilled and frayed after just 2 wearings. I’ve contacted customer service literally 5x about the t-shirt asking how I can get it fixed since I can’t return it and haven’t even received the courtesy of a response.
For my birthday this year, I treated myself to a skirt and sweater which I haven’t yet opened and now feel I have no choice but to return. I’d like to note that at $395 for a basic short sleeve sweater with a bow, I’d have expected that the bow be tied beautifully when I received it instead of haphazardly placed around the collar untied, but that in itself isn’t a dealbreaker. Quality is. I can’t rely on these items to fare better than any of my other recent full price purchases and I definitely can’t rely on customer service to respond to me or assist me if I have an issue.
The sizing has also become increasingly inconsistent. Back in 2012, the clothes ran so small that I often sized up. Now the size 0s are sometimes too large for me and it’s not as though I can size down. I’ve had things tailored but honestly who wants to pay for the tailoring of low quality, high priced items?
I think the company itself is so focused on celebrity culture and “influencers” that it genuinely doesn’t care about its loyal customer base. I’ve spent tens of thousands of dollars with a company that literally told me I should stop shopping with them if I’m going to complain about damaged final sale items. I worked in fashion retail for years and can’t wrap my head around that response to this day.
Goodbye to my birthday present to myself this year. You’re beautiful, but I don’t trust you not to fall apart. I’d still keep you if only customer service cared enough to acknowledge any of my 5 emails about the t-shirt that fell apart. I asked for A+O gift cards for my birthday this year too - big mistake - and I already had my eye on a brand new top to buy (more than the gift cards would cover) but I can’t convince myself to go out of pocket for anything else at this time. I’m very sad that my favorite brand doesn’t care enough to give me the time of day.
Fast fashion clothes should be at fast fashion prices. If I bought an embellished t-shirt from H&M, I’d expect it to fall apart! I didn’t expect that from Alice + Olivia.
Lastly, I have to agree with other reviewers regarding the in-store experience - it’s why I generally shop online and not in stores. I actually had a great experience last week at the Madison Ave store in NYC and, come to think of it, I’ve always fared well in that store, but I no longer live on the UES so it’s a bit of a trek. In every other store I’ve visited, I’ve felt like I was being followed around by sales associates who tried to upsell me every five seconds, talk me into items I didn’t want, insist I try them on anyway and then tell how amazing they look even when I feel like the complete opposite is true. I’m my own stylist, always have been, and I have a knack for it. I also have prior experience as a personal shopper. The A+O store experience is a DON’T. You may get customers to buy more than they planned to, but you won’t get them back into your stores. People don’t like feeling pressured or manipulated.
Please reconsider how you treat your loyal customers. There’s a finite amount of time we’ll stick around for poor quality and almost non-existent customer support.

Beware when buying suede pants!!
I absolutely love Alice + Olivia clothes and customer service. Exceptional customer service in NYC & ATL.
My warning to potential buyers of their suede pants...don’t buy them!! I wear a 00. In less than a year, they have stretched to fit a size 4 or more. It’s not about sizing, it’s that the pants stretch out and there’s no way to get them back to the original size. No leather/suede specialist can help. Tailoring is not an option either.
Spending over $900 for pants that are absolutely GORGEOUS when you first purchase, but unable to wear (unless you plan on gaining weight) is not something I want to do.
I’d rather spend $900+ on an amazing dress or something that will maintain its size.
Although my experience with the suede pants is extremely negative, I love the brand and will continue to shop at A+O.
